Don't upgrade the serrated sword into blood letting sword. The blood letting sword is suited for spike enemies but has reduced block damage. Also try to use Mithril Gloves to keep up your blocks. If you have spearman, use 3 Lance's buffing each other with Mithril Gloves in the middle
